Key Points:

  • Michael Steele criticized Donald Trump for entertaining the idea of declaring a national emergency to influence the upcoming midterm elections, calling it "simplistic stupidity" and constitutionally incorrect.
  • Trump responded to suggestions of taking over elections if the SAVE America Act fails by saying, "stranger things have happened," which Steele warned signals a dangerous path toward election manipulation.
  • Steele highlighted Trump's ongoing baseless claims of the 2020 election being stolen and his efforts to rig future elections, including attempts to invoke the Insurrection Act to potentially control the voting process.
  • The former RNC chair noted Trump's installation of election deniers in key DOJ positions, efforts to change election laws unilaterally, and attempts to restrict mail-in voting despite his own use of the method.
  • Steele warned that these actions set the stage for Trump to redesign elections to his advantage, posing a significant threat to democratic processes ahead of 2024.
